Sytron Elixir is a liquid iron product taken by mouth. It is used for iron deficiency anaemia where appropriate. Always read the label and any included leaflet, and follow the directions provided.
Suitability depends on factors such as age, medical history, and any medicines you take. If you’re unsure, ask a pharmacist or your GP for personalised advice before starting an iron product.
Take Sytron exactly as directed on the product packaging and/or included leaflet. Do not exceed the stated dose. If you need help choosing a dose (for example for children), speak to a pharmacist or GP.
Iron needs can change during pregnancy and breastfeeding, but the best product and dose can vary. If you are pregnant, planning pregnancy, or breastfeeding, speak to a pharmacist or GP before starting or changing iron products.
Iron products can cause unwanted effects in some people, including digestive upset, and they may darken stools. Check the leaflet for full details and seek advice if symptoms are severe or persistent.
Iron can interact with some medicines and may need spacing from other doses. If you take regular medication, have a long-term condition, or are unsure, ask a pharmacist or GP before using Sytron.
